| Goals | Providing students with the basics of surveying in order to area calculation, hypsometry, measure land surfaces for designs and projects and applying them |
| Course Content | Definition, scope and usage places of surveying knowledge; coordinate systems, scale types and calculation methods, properties and functions of measuring instruments, length measurement methods, marking of points and lines, parcel measurement with simple methods; geometric height measurement, leveling works, area measurement methods; area calculation from land measurements, area calculation from coordinate values, area measurement with planimeter; adjustment and installation of devices related to topography, length and angle measurements in the field, polygon measurements and calculations, trigonometric height measurements and calculations, application operations, drawings according to topographic measurement results. |
